Subject: [PATCH 2/3] KVM: x86: move kvm_inject_gp up from kvm_handle_invpcid to callers

Push the injection of #GP up to the callers, so that they can just use
kvm_complete_insn_gp.

Signed-off-by: Paolo Bonzini <pbonzini@...hat.com>
---
 arch/x86/kvm/svm/svm.c | 11 ++++++-----
 arch/x86/kvm/vmx/vmx.c | 11 ++++++-----
 arch/x86/kvm/x86.c     |  9 +++------
 3 files changed, 15 insertions(+), 16 deletions(-)
